All About the Southwest Region

The Southwest is a vast wine region situated between Occitanie and Nouvelle-Aquitaine. Although long overshadowed by Bordeaux, it distinguishes itself through a wide diversity of terroirs, climates, and grape varieties. It produces red, white, and rosé wines, as well as sweet and sparkling wines, often recognized for their excellent value for money and their versatility at the table.

An Ancient Wine Region

Viticulture has been established in the Southwest since Roman times, long before the development of the Bordeaux vineyard. During the Middle Ages, the region was known as the Haut-Pays. Wines were transported via the Garonne and Dordogne rivers for export, often earlier than those from Bordeaux, which led to the implementation of the 'wine police' to restrict their commercialization.

Today, the Southwest is experiencing renewed interest, driven by the valorization of its local grape varieties and a more quality-oriented approach to viticulture.

An Extensive and Diverse Vineyard

The Southwest vineyard spans 13 departments, from Aveyron to the Basque Country. It is the 4th largest French wine region.
The soils are highly varied: molasse, alluvial soils, limestone plateaus, 'sables fauves' (tawny sands), Pyrenean flysch. This geological diversity promotes very different wine styles depending on the areas.

Climates also vary:

  • continental in the northeast

  • temperate oceanic climate to the west

  • Mediterranean climate to the south

A region structured into multiple sub-regions

The Southwest is typically segmented into two primary areas:

The Upland Region

Situated in the vicinity of the Garonne, Dordogne, Lot, and Tarn valleys, it encompasses, among others:

  • Bergerac and its numerous appellations (Bergerac, Côtes de Bergerac, Monbazillac, Montravel…)

  • Cahors, Gaillac, Marcillac, Côtes de Millau

  • Côtes du Marmandais, Coteaux du Quercy

The Pyrenean Foothills

This area comprises the vineyards located further to the south:

  • Jurançon and Pacherenc du Vic-Bilh

  • Saint-Mont, Tursan, Béarn, Irouléguy

  • Côtes de Gascogne, notably including Floc de Gascogne

These regions yield red, white, and rosé wines, in addition to sweet and sparkling varieties.

Grape Varieties and Wine Styles

The Southwest stands as one of France's most abundant regions for autochthonous grape varieties.
Key examples include:

  • Malbec, Tannat, Fer Servadou, Négrette for reds

  • Petit Manseng, Gros Manseng, Colombard, Sémillon, Loin-de-l’Œil for whites

Red wines frequently exhibit a structured profile, while white wines range from dry to moelleux, and rosés are cultivated across the majority of appellations.

Southwest Food and Wine Pairings

Southwest red wines pair effectively with robust meats such as Aubrac beef or duck magret.
Dry white wines complement mushrooms, Bayonne ham, or fish.
Sweet and moelleux wines harmonize with cheeses or certain sweet and savory dishes.
Rosés are well-suited for simple, summery cuisine.
